在不退出配置单元外壳的情况下终止配置单元查询

mm9b1k5b  于 2021-06-28  发布在  Hive
关注(0)|答案(3)|浏览(291)

有没有什么方法可以在不退出配置单元shell的情况下终止配置单元查询?。例如,我错误地运行了 select 语句,我只想停止它,但不想退出shell。如果我按 CTRL+Z ,它从壳里出来了。

ljo96ir5

ljo96ir51#

选择第二个选项 yarn application -kill <Application ID> . 通过进入另一个会话获取应用程序id。这是我认为您能够终止当前查询的唯一方法。我在hortonwork框架上使用via beeline。

pu82cl6c

pu82cl6c2#

首先,通过以下方式查找作业id:

hadoop job -list

然后用身份证杀死它:

hadoop job -kill <JOB_ID>
bvjxkvbb

bvjxkvbb3#

您有两种选择:
Ctrl+C 并等待命令终止,它将不会退出配置单元cli,按 Ctrl+C 第二次,会话将立即终止并退出shell
从另一个shell运行 yarn application -kill <Application ID> 或者 mapred job -kill <JOB_ID>

相关问题